Microcurrent facial treatments have emerged as one of the most sought-after non-invasive skincare procedures in the beauty industry. This revolutionary technology harnesses the power of low-level electrical currents to stimulate facial muscles and promote cellular regeneration, offering a natural alternative to more invasive cosmetic procedures.
At its core, microcurrent therapy mimics the body’s natural electrical currents, working at a cellular level to restore and enhance the skin’s appearance. The treatment involves the use of specialized devices that deliver gentle electrical impulses to targeted areas of the face, creating a lifting and toning effect that many describe as a “natural facelift.”
1. Non-Invasive Muscle Toning and Lifting
One of the most remarkable benefits of microcurrent facial treatments is their ability to tone and lift facial muscles without surgery or injections. The gentle electrical currents work by stimulating the facial muscles, causing them to contract and relax in a controlled manner.
This process helps to re-educate weakened facial muscles, restoring their natural tone and firmness. Over time, regular treatments can lead to improved muscle definition, reduced sagging, and a more youthful facial contour. The lifting effect is particularly noticeable around the jawline, cheeks, and brow area.
Unlike surgical procedures, microcurrent treatments require no downtime and carry minimal risk of side effects. Clients can return to their daily activities immediately after treatment, making it an ideal option for busy professionals seeking effective anti-aging solutions.
2. Enhanced Collagen and Elastin Production
Microcurrent therapy significantly boosts the production of collagen and elastin, two essential proteins responsible for maintaining skin elasticity and firmness. As we age, our natural production of these proteins decreases, leading to wrinkles, fine lines, and loss of skin elasticity.
The electrical stimulation provided by microcurrent treatments encourages fibroblasts to produce more collagen and elastin, effectively reversing some of the visible signs of aging. This increased protein synthesis helps to plump the skin from within, reducing the appearance of fine lines and creating a smoother, more youthful complexion.
Research published in dermatological journals has shown that regular microcurrent treatments can increase collagen production by up to 14% and elastin production by up to 48%. These improvements typically become more noticeable after a series of treatments, with optimal results achieved through consistent sessions.
3. Improved Circulation and Lymphatic Drainage
The gentle electrical currents used in microcurrent facials promote better blood circulation throughout the facial tissues. This enhanced circulation delivers vital nutrients and oxygen to skin cells while helping to remove metabolic waste products that can contribute to dullness and congestion.
Additional benefits of microcurrent facial is to support the lymphatic system’s natural drainage processes. The lymphatic system plays a crucial role in removing toxins and excess fluids from tissues, and when it functions optimally, it helps reduce puffiness and promotes a clearer, more radiant complexion.
Clients often notice an immediate improvement in skin tone and brightness following a microcurrent treatment, as the enhanced circulation brings fresh blood to the surface and helps flush away accumulated toxins. This benefit is particularly valuable for individuals dealing with chronic puffiness or dull, tired-looking skin.
4. Cellular Energy Enhancement
At the cellular level, microcurrent treatments work to increase adenosine triphosphate (ATP) production. ATP is often referred to as the “energy currency” of cells, powering various cellular processes including repair, regeneration, and maintenance functions.
Studies have demonstrated that microcurrent therapy can increase ATP production by up to 500%, providing cells with the energy they need to function optimally. This dramatic increase in cellular energy translates to improved skin healing, faster cell turnover, and enhanced overall skin health.
The boost in cellular energy also supports the skin’s natural repair mechanisms, helping to address various skin concerns including acne scarring, hyperpigmentation, and signs of environmental damage. Clients often report that their skin appears more vibrant and healthy after incorporating microcurrent treatments into their skincare routine.

6. Improved Product Absorption
Microcurrent treatments enhance the skin’s ability to absorb topical skincare products more effectively. The electrical stimulation temporarily increases the permeability of the skin barrier, allowing serums, moisturizers, and other beneficial ingredients to penetrate deeper into the skin layers.
This enhanced absorption means that clients can maximize the benefits of their existing skincare routine. High-quality serums containing ingredients like hyaluronic acid, vitamin C, and peptides become more effective when applied during or immediately after a microcurrent treatment.
Professional aestheticians often incorporate specialized serums during microcurrent sessions, using the enhanced absorption to deliver targeted ingredients directly to the areas that need them most. This synergistic approach amplifies the overall results of the treatment.

What to Expect During Treatment
A typical microcurrent facial treatment begins with thorough cleansing and the application of a conductive gel or serum. The aesthetician then uses specialized probes or gloves to deliver the microcurrent to specific areas of the face and neck.
Most clients describe the sensation as a mild tingling or slight metallic taste, though many feel nothing at all. The treatment is generally very relaxing, and many clients find it so comfortable that they fall asleep during the session.
Sessions typically last between 60 to 90 minutes, depending on the specific protocol and areas being treated. For optimal benefits of microcurrent facial, most professionals recommend a series of treatments followed by regular maintenance sessions.
